Recurring Actions and Regimens



Communication difficulties often go along with other signs of autism, such as repeated habits and a solid preference for regimens. You might observe that individuals with autism often involve in specific, repeated activities, like hand-flapping, shaking, or repeating phrases. These behaviors can give comfort and a sense of control in a commonly frustrating globe.


When they comply with an organized schedule,Regimens are similarly vital; many people thrive. You might locate that changes to these regimens can cause significant distress. For instance, if they have a daily routine of eating morning meal at a details time or following a specific course to school, any type of disturbance can trigger stress and anxiety.


Recognizing these patterns aids you understand their actions and offer assistance. By suiting their demand for routine and permitting repeated activities, you can develop an extra comfy atmosphere that reduces their difficulties.

Restricted Passions and Emphasis



While several people establish a large range of rate of interests, those with autism typically demonstrate limited passions and an intense focus on details topics. You could observe that a person with autism can invest hours diving into their preferred subject, whether it's a particular sort of train, a particular motion picture, or a scientific idea. This intense focus isn't simply a pastime; it can end up being a central part of their identity and social communications.


You might find that discussions revolve around these rate of interests, and they may struggle to involve in wider subjects. By comprehending and recognizing these restricted rate of interests, you can cultivate an encouraging atmosphere where they really feel valued and recognized, enabling for more significant links and interactions.

Often Asked Inquiries



Just How Is Autism Detected in Kid and Adults?



To detect autism in children and grownups, specialists assess habits, communication abilities, and social interactions. They commonly use standardized examinations, interviews, and monitorings to determine if a private meets the requirements for autism spectrum disorder.


Exist Different Types of Autism Spectrum Disorders?



Yes, there are different kinds of autism spectrum problems, consisting of Asperger's disorder and prevalent developmental disorder-not or else specified. Each type differs in severity and attributes, so comprehending these differences can assist you better assistance people with autism.


What Treatments Work for Individuals With Autism?



When taking into consideration reliable treatments for people with autism, you'll find options like Applied Habits Analysis, speech treatment, and work-related therapy. Each technique can help boost communication, social skills, and day-to-day working tailored to individual requirements.
